Sgt. Smith, himself half-Irish, doesn’t quite believe Katie O’Neil’s story about her loss of a salt shaker, from which salt always flows freely. He’s much more interested in taking her to a concert by John Philip Sousa’s band. But when he hears how her father, Terrence, acquired the salt shaker in Ireland, thinking it was going to make him rich for life, the sergeant agrees to lend a hand in its recovery.

CBS Radio Mystery Theater is a radio drama series created by Himan Brown that was broadcast on CBS Radio Network affiliates from 1974 to 1982, and later in the early 2000s was repeated by the NPR satellite feed. In New York City it was not aired by the then all-news WCBS but by its originating station, WOR, which produced and announced it as simply Radio Mystery Theater.
